The Impressionists Renoir
Pierre August Renoirs brilliant Le Moulin de la Gallette created immense controversy in its day Famous for his use of hot reds orange and gold to portray nudes in sunlight Renoirs later life was blighted by arthritis which crippled his hands This fascinating story of a man and his work includes a visit to the artists home
